Archie Trimble, 76, of Paintsville, Ky., formerly of Urbana, died at 5:13 p.m. Friday at Mercy Medical Center, Springfield. He is survived by a daughter, Mrs. Ray (Opaline) Watkins, Bellefontaine. Born in Barnett's Creek, Ky., July 30, 1902, he was a son of Green and Sarah Trimble. His first wife, Eva, preceded him in death in 1968. He was later married to Maymie Robinson who survives. Ge us aksi survived by two other daughters, Mrs. Philip (Ann) Rutan, Urbana; and Mrs. William (Dorothy) Stidham, Milford Center; two sons, Eldon, Donaldson, Tenn.; and Robert, Mt. Clemens, Mich.; two stepdaughters, Mrs. Betty Bayes, Jamestown; and Kathleen Trimble, Oil Springs, Ky.; two stepsons, Billy Robinson, Pontiac, Mich.; and Eugene Robinson, Paintsville, Ky.; 19 grandchildren and 18 great-grandchildren. A retired self-employed contractor, he was a member of the Free Will Baptist church, Urbana. Services will be held at 1 p.m. Tuesday at the Walter funeral home, Urbana, with the Rev. Billy McCarty in charge. Interment will be in Maple Grove Cemetery, Mechanicsburg. The family will receive friends at the funeral home from 3 to 5 and from 7 to 9 p.m. Monday. *SOURCE:~Bellefontaine Examiner, Feb. 24, 1979~ Bellefontaine, OH *Courtesy Linda Tackett Blanken
